Abstract
System of receiving a plurality of n-separate pictures wherein every nth line of each of the pictures is selected for transmission beginning at a different line and wherein reception of the selected one of the pictures is accomplished by selecting from the plurality of lines transmitted every nth line commencing at the preselected line, with the selected line being delayed by a medium having a bandwidth less than the bandwidth of the video pictures and recombined with the undelayed selected line so that the selected one of the pictures may be displayed with highquality resolution.

2. In a system for receiving a plurality of n-separate video pictures in the form of a plurality of lines including the nth line of said plurality of pictures commencing from a different preselected line in each of said plurality of pictures, the combination of:
- means for selecting the nth line from said plurality of lines commencing at a preselected line so that the lines are selected from one of said plurality of pictures;
means for delaying said selected lines for substantially n-1 line time periods, said means for delaying having a predetermined bandpass characteristic;
means for providing a subcarrier signal falling within the band of said bandpass characteristic;
means for modulating said subcarrier signal with said selected lines prior to application to said means for delaying;
means for demodulating the modulated signals after being delayed in said delay means;
means for combining said selected lines which are undelayed with those which are delayed; and
means for displaying said selected and combined lines so that an undelayed line is followed by a corresponding delayed line.

3. The combination of claim 2 wherein said plurality of n-separate pictures of color video pictures including luminance and chrominance components:
- said delay means includes a luminance delay channel including filter means for eliminating the color subcarrier from said color video pictures;
a luminance delay line having a bandwidth less than said color video pictures and having a predetermined bandpass characteristic wherein said color subcarrier frequency falls within the band of said bandpass characteristic;
means for providing a color subcarrier signal at the transmitted color subcarrier frequency;
modulating means for modulating said subcarrier signal with said selected lines prior to application to said luminance delay line;
means for demodulating the modulated signals after being delayed in said luminance delay line;
said means for combining includes luminance combining means for combining the undelayed luminance and the delayed luminance signals;
a chroma delay channel includes said means for delaying includes a chroma delay line having substantially the same bandwidth and bandpass characteristic as said luminance delay line;
said means for combining includes chroma combining means for combining the delay chroma signals and the undelayed chroma signals.
